Are You Up to Date? Discovering Your Measles Vaccination Status

Healthcare professional administering measles vaccine to patient


Understanding the Importance of Vaccines

In light of the recent surge in measles cases to the highest level in 33 years, understanding your vaccination history is more crucial than ever. Measles is not just another childhood illness; it is highly contagious and can lead to serious complications. Vaccination, particularly with the MMR (measles, mumps, and rubella) vaccine, is essential for preventing outbreaks and safeguarding not only personal health but also community well-being.

Where to Start Your Search

For many, tracking down vaccination records may seem daunting. There is no national database that maintains this information, which means that you may have to turn to various outlets for help. First, check with your parents or guardians for any old health records you might have at home, perhaps in a baby book, or look at any school health records. Schools often require proof of vaccinations for enrollment, so they might have your immunization information on file.

The Role of Antibody Testing

If after searching you still find yourself uncertain about your vaccination status, an antibody test can provide insight. These blood tests check for the presence of antibodies against certain diseases, including measles, and can indicate whether you have immunity from vaccination or past infection. Although not foolproof, they can offer a snapshot of your immune status.

The Costs and Benefits of Blood Tests

While antibody tests can be a useful tool, they come with their own set of challenges. Not only can they cost around $250, but insurance coverage may vary. Furthermore, results can take several days to come back, and in a rapidly spreading outbreak, waiting could expose you to risk. Healthcare professionals often recommend simply getting re-vaccinated for key diseases instead of relying solely on these blood tests.

Vaccination Recommendations

If you suspect that you might not be vaccinated, it may be best to receive the MMR, polio, and DTaP vaccines, even if you do not have concrete proof of your prior vaccination. These vaccines are not just for children; adults also need to stay updated on their immunizations to ensure protection against these serious illnesses.
